Ubuntu has written a patch to address the following two security issues.

| Imran Ghory found a race condition in the handling of output files.
| While a file was unpacked with cpio, a local attacker with write
| permissions to the target directory could exploit this to change the
| permissions of arbitrary files of the cpio user. (CAN-2005-1111)
| 
| Imran Ghory discovered a path traversal vulnerability. Even when the
| --no-absolute-filenames option was specified, cpio did not filter out
| ".." path components. By tricking an user into unpacking a malicious
| cpio archive, this could be exploited to install files in arbitrary
| paths with the privileges of the user calling cpio. (CAN-2005-1229)
